How can one determine the change in momentum of an object using the keyword "how to find change in momentum"?

To find the change in momentum of an object, you can use the formula: Change in Momentum Final Momentum - Initial Momentum. This involves subtracting the initial momentum of the object from its final momentum to determine how much the momentum has changed.


How can one determine the impulse of an object by using the keyword "how to find impulse"?

To determine the impulse of an object, you can use the formula: Impulse Force x Time. This formula calculates the change in momentum of an object by multiplying the force applied to it by the time the force is applied.

How can one determine the direction of a magnetic field using the keyword "how to find direction of magnetic field"?

To determine the direction of a magnetic field, you can use the right-hand rule. Point your thumb in the direction of the current flow and curl your fingers. The direction your fingers curl represents the direction of the magnetic field.

How can I determine the pH of soil using the keyword "how to find pH of soil"?

To determine the pH of soil, you can use a pH testing kit or a pH meter. Collect a soil sample, mix it with water, and then test the pH using the kit or meter. Follow the instructions provided with the kit or meter to get an accurate pH reading of the soil.
